unforgiving
un‧for‧giv‧ing/ˌʌnfəˈɡɪvɪŋ◂ $ -fər-/ adjective [Word Family: verb: forgive; noun: forgiveness; adverb: unforgivably; adjective: forgiving ≠ unforgiving] 1. someone who is unforgiving does not forgive people easily
2. an unforgiving place is very difficult to live in, for example because it is extremely hot or cold
adjective EXAMPLES FROM CORPUS ▪ Another will place philanthropy on a pedestal and yet have a resentful, unforgiving spirit. ▪ In these hard and unforgiving times, some people have struggled as they've never had to before. ▪ The unforgiving finger of fate always seemed to single out Frank Haffey but eventually the fall-guy had his day. ▪ The building oozed a melancholy yet defiant air, cornered by an unforgiving landscape with which it refused to make any compromises. ▪ The slalom kayak is fragile, uncomfortable and with unforgiving edges.
